Hi guys

I may have the chance to go Helsinki sometime this month for a short business trip. Any suggestion on what to do if i was to extend say 2-3 days in Helsinki?

Any information will be much appreciated. I will try and post some links i found yesterday but yet to have time to go through them :)
 

The weather is most likely awful - bitterly cold with daylight only a few hours; say from 11am to 3pm and even so, it is very dull and depressing daylight. I had not ventured much in Finland other than some city sights and some nearby resorts for sauna/lake.

That aside, some suggestions:
1) St Petersburg in Russia for 2 or 3 days. Need to arrange visa in advance. It is an expensive city though and I hear the winter is quite magical there. It is a few hours train ride from Helsinki.
2) Tallinn of Estonia. Take a ferry for a day trip. It is mainly old town like scenery.
3) Stockholm by overnight ferry.
 

perhaps can see if you can travel up north a little to try and catch the northern lights.
 

This small nearby town called Porvoo is nice, accessible by bus. Prob take you one day.
Else can visit Suomelina Island, short ferry ride from Market Square jetty, it's one of the World Heritage sites. Plus the Grand Cathedral and other attractions. Take you one day also.

If you hv more days, then cruise to Stockholm would be nice, but you will need at least 2 nights.
